about

All the songs on this album were recorded in Appleseed Studios, in the basement of The Bonnell Building below The Beauty Shop, or in a bedroom hidden away in Fairfield, Iowa.

credits

released June 4, 2011

Produced and Engineered by Jonathan Natera and Philip Rabalais.
Additional Production by Nate Headrick, David Murphy, Dominic Rabalais, Joey Del Re, W. Travis, and Owen Blake.
Masterin by Ryan at The Maniac Mansion.
Album Art by Hilary Nelson.
